Aluminium, the chameleon

Aluminum has the particularity of being available in an infinite range of colors. From burgundy to navy blue, khaki, gray and white, anything is possible with aluminum. And when we say “everything”, we mean absolutely everything! Pink, yellow, orange, brown… any color is possible.

Aluminum is a material that can be perfectly coated in any color, with a faithful, long-lasting finish. Unlike other materials such as wood, the color of aluminum doesn’t vary from the shade you’ve chosen, and doesn’t fade over time.

Key word: harmony

But there is a limit: that of good taste… The ideal is to maintain a certain harmony between your home and your veranda.

If your home’s window frames are already in a pronounced color, you’ll be well advised to opt for a more neutral shade for the uprights of your veranda, or even to reproduce it to stay in tune.

A sober color has the great advantage of being virtually timeless. It’s no secret that trends in aesthetics are evolving rapidly, even for homes. As you won’t be able to change the color of your veranda as often as the walls inside your home, it’s important to opt for a color that will remain trendy and that you won’t tire of.

However, some more pronounced colors can also blend in nicely, especially since it’s the transparent glazing that will make up the bulk of your aluminum veranda. So don’t be afraid to go for a flash orange, the secret being in the dose.

2,500 shades: between structured and smooth colors

As mentioned above, Verandair offers you a choice of over 2,500 shades. But you’ll also be asked to choose between smooth and structured colors.

The smooth, satin-finish RAL colors offer 2,500 shades. These also give rise to 50 variations of so-called structured shades, which are known for their resistance to weathering and scratches,

Structured-finish paints also require less maintenance and offer a natural exterior finish that blends perfectly with the style of any home.
